Borroloola, NT 0854

Borroloola serves as the primary regional service and administrative centre for the Gulf country, supported by mining, government administration, and pastoral sectors. Regional transport connectivity is anchored by the Carpentaria Highway, linking the township to Katherine and the broader Northern Territory freight network.


Infrastructure updates

Delivery of the $17.5m Borroloola Central mixed-use development at 6 Searcy Street co-funded by the McArthur River Mine Community Benefits Trust and NIAA, supported by the NT Government's $20m new Borroloola Health Centre tender (T24-1122) and $367m in Beetaloo Sub-basin Carpentaria Highway upgrades.
